~Kampan~


A cheeky thief with a flare for theatrics, Kampan is a burglar like no other. Her agility and bravado, along with the sheer destructive force of her arm, have earned her the nickname "Iron Mouse" among Tai-Krung City authorities.

Originally a pickpocket trying to support her starving family, Kampan was arrested and pressed into service as a laborer at an Iron Kingdom ore processing facility. As an expendable prisoner, she was chosen to participate in a demonstration of the prototype new mining equipment under development there. However, the disastrous outcome of several test runs brought an abrupt end to the project, and the "unstable" arm was never completed.

Upon liberating herself - and the prototype - from the facility, Kampan took a keen interest in its inner workings. Using bits and pieces scavenged during her larcenous adventures, she's built the once-abandoned arm into a powerful tool and continues to improve upon it.

does anyone know if all these cameos were planned from the start? or are they just being added now as a way to get funded? I feel like that's kind of a lot of extra work they're adding, and if it wasn't in the planned budget.... do you see where I'm going with this?

that being said, better to have any game than it not even getting a shot. I trust the team.

The crossovers were a reaction to the state of the campaign, and done to engage other gaming communities to try and get us over the goal.

Yes, it's extra work we're pretty much just taking on for free. But as you said, given the choice between having a game and not, we're going with having a game.

I mean, we're pretty excited to make all of them, too. Mike has a lot of ideas for them and we wouldn't be doing them if the team wasn't interested in doing the extra work.
